Navigating Agile Events: The Essentials of Agile Development Ceremonies
Navigating Agile Events: The Essentials of Agile Development Ceremonies
Blog Article
Agile ceremonies are essential to the Agile methodology, functioning as structured occasions that help teams collaborate successfully, provide worth regularly, and adapt to changing requirements. Each ceremony has a particular function, adding to the general success of Agile projects. Understanding these ceremonies is crucial for groups aiming to enhance communication, increase transparency, and boost efficiency.
Daily Standups
Among the most widely known Agile ceremonies is the daily stand-up, likewise referred to as the daily scrum. This brief get-together, usually long lasting 15 minutes, is held at the same time and place every day. Staff member gather to share updates on their progress, go over any obstructions, and outline their prepare for the day. The day-to-day stand-up fosters accountability and makes sure that everyone is aligned with the group's goals. By motivating open interaction, it helps identify concerns early, enabling timely interventions.
Sprint Planning Workshop
Sprint planning is a collective activity where the team specifies what can be delivered in the approaching sprint and how that work will be accomplished. This ceremony includes the entire team, consisting of the product owner, who prioritizes the backlog items. The development team estimates the effort required for each job and commits to a set of items they can reasonably finish within the sprint. Sprint planning is important for setting clear goals and guaranteeing that the team is concentrated on delivering high-priority items that supply maximum value to the client.
Sprint Review
At the end of each sprint, the group holds a sprint review to demonstrate the finished work to stakeholders. This ceremony provides a chance for feedback and encourages cooperation between the team and stakeholders. The sprint review is not just a demonstration; it's a dynamic session where the group discusses what went well, what challenges they dealt with, and what can be improved. This feedback loop is crucial for continuous enhancement and helps guarantee that the product progresses in a way that fulfills stakeholder needs.
Sprint Retrospective
The sprint retrospective is a reflective get-together that happens after the sprint review. Throughout this ceremony, the group evaluates their procedure and practices to determine locations for improvement. The retrospective concentrates on three crucial questions: What worked out? What didn't go well? What can we do better next time? The objective is to foster a culture of constant improvement by motivating honest and useful discussion. By dealing with obstacles and executing actionable enhancements, teams can boost their efficiency and efficiency over time.
Backlog Refinement
Backlog refinement, likewise known as backlog grooming, is a continuous procedure rather than an official ceremony. Nevertheless, it plays an important role in Agile tasks. During refinement sessions, the group check here reviews the backlog to guarantee that it is efficient, prioritized, and ready for future sprints. This includes breaking down large tasks into smaller sized, workable pieces, estimating effort, and clarifying requirements. Routine backlog refinement helps keep the group's work manageable and guarantees that they are constantly prepared to take on new work.
The Advantage of Agile events
Agile ceremonies are not just regular get-togethers; they are structured events developed to boost collaboration, transparency, and versatility. By comprehending and effectively executing these events, groups can enhance their ability to deliver top quality items that meet customer expectations. Each ceremony serves a special function, and together, they create a framework that supports the Agile viewpoint of iterative advancement and constant improvement. For organizations accepting Agile, mastering these events is an important step toward accomplishing job success and cultivating a culture of development and agility.